Output 28870bb84333e66ef25742167ade22c9437dbf98b8c371423e44840bc0410e82:0

value
464590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ad40912fc4a88be3c692604b662a27b8d2c7cf7 OP_EQUAL
address
3QZGryw7jxvgFVbr6GPLaor5coLSYxyHzC
transaction
28870bb84333e66ef25742167ade22c9437dbf98b8c371423e44840bc0410e82
spent
true